BCCI announces 15-member squad under Shubman Gill’s captaincy for Zimbabwe series, 5 stars earn call up including Riyan Parag

BCCI have announced the 15-member squad for the upcoming five-match T20I series against Zimbabwe. Shubman Gill will be leading the Indian cricket team

BCCI has announced the 15-member squad for the upcoming five-match T20I series against Zimbabwe. Shubman Gill will be leading the team and the Indian cricket board has also named five debutants in this team. This will be the first assignment for Gill as the Indian captain. He recently also led Gujarat Titans in the recently concluded edition of the Indian Premier League. However, it was a season to forget for GT as they finished on the number 8 spot in the points table.

“The Men’s Selection Committee has picked a 15-member squad for the upcoming tour of Zimbabwe. India will visit Harare in the first week of July to participate in a 5-match T20I series against the hosts,” said BCCI in their official media release.

Yashasvi Jaiswal and Sanju Samson are the only two players in the team who are also members of the Indian T20 World Cup 2024 squad. However, neither of them have got their chance to play in the eleven yet. However, all of the traveling reserves are part of the squad.

Riyan Parag, Abhishek Sharma, Nitish Reddy, Tushar Deshpande, and Dhruv Jurel will be making their T20I debuts, Among them, Dhruv Jurel is the only player to have played for India before. He made his red-ball debut earlier this year against England. All of them have been consistent performers and were impressive in the IPL 2024, which also earned them these call-ups.

India’s squad vs ZIM

Ꮪhubman Gill (Captain), Yashasvi Jaiswal, Ruturaj Gaikwad, Abhishek Sharma, Rinku Singh, Sanju Samson (WK), Dhruv Jurel (WK), Nitish Reddy, Riyan Parag, Washington Sundar, Ravi Bishnoi, Avesh Khan, Khaleel Ahmed, Mukesh Kumar, Tushar Deshpande.
